summaryrefslogtreecommitdiffhomepage
path: root/migration
diff options
context:
space:
mode:
authorStanislaw Halik <sthalik@misaki.pl>2017-03-28 11:00:31 +0200
committerStanislaw Halik <sthalik@misaki.pl>2017-03-28 11:08:56 +0200
commit7337f89f4d69cc0e5fe3a72f9f6773ecf9b24cc5 (patch)
treed24194237167fa7a1e5303b78c8bc2b2017475b7 /migration
parent783739a2f3599e00869f907ed1747491b35486b1 (diff)
start renaming internal macros as OPENTRACK_* to OTR_*
Diffstat (limited to 'migration')
-rw-r--r--migration/export.hpp29
-rw-r--r--migration/migration.hpp4
2 files changed, 8 insertions, 25 deletions
diff --git a/migration/export.hpp b/migration/export.hpp
index 800ddf35..8757e7ea 100644
--- a/migration/export.hpp
+++ b/migration/export.hpp
@@ -1,28 +1,11 @@
-#pragma once
+// generates export.hpp for each module from compat/linkage.hpp
-#ifdef BUILD_migration
-# ifdef _WIN32
-# define OPENTRACK_MIGRATION_LINKAGE __declspec(dllexport)
-# else
-# define OPENTRACK_MIGRATION_LINKAGE
-# endif
+#pragma once
-# ifndef _MSC_VER
-# define OPENTRACK_MIGRATION_EXPORT __attribute__ ((visibility ("default"))) OPENTRACK_MIGRATION_LINKAGE
-# else
-# define OPENTRACK_MIGRATION_EXPORT OPENTRACK_MIGRATION_LINKAGE
-# endif
+#include "compat/linkage-macros.hpp"
+#ifdef BUILD_MIGRATION
+# define OTR_MIGRATION_EXPORT OTR_GENERIC_EXPORT
#else
- #ifdef _WIN32
- # define OPENTRACK_MIGRATION_LINKAGE __declspec(dllimport)
- #else
- # define OPENTRACK_MIGRATION_LINKAGE
- #endif
-
- #ifndef _MSC_VER
- # define OPENTRACK_MIGRATION_EXPORT __attribute__ ((visibility ("default"))) OPENTRACK_MIGRATION_LINKAGE
- #else
- # define OPENTRACK_MIGRATION_EXPORT OPENTRACK_MIGRATION_LINKAGE
- #endif
+# define OTR_MIGRATION_EXPORT OTR_GENERIC_IMPORT
#endif
diff --git a/migration/migration.hpp b/migration/migration.hpp
index e7b42152..5f99de7a 100644
--- a/migration/migration.hpp
+++ b/migration/migration.hpp
@@ -73,5 +73,5 @@ public:
}
-OPENTRACK_MIGRATION_EXPORT std::vector<QString> run_migrations();
-OPENTRACK_MIGRATION_EXPORT void mark_config_as_not_needing_migration();
+OTR_MIGRATION_EXPORT std::vector<QString> run_migrations();
+OTR_MIGRATION_EXPORT void mark_config_as_not_needing_migration();